05-03-2026, 06:50 PM
(05-03-2026, 10:29 AM)carloslakes@gmail.com escribió:(04-03-2026, 01:31 PM)sysme escribió: En el fichero actualizabdsysmehotel.txt:
drop table empresa;
create table empresa select * from sysme.empresa;
Con esto, el error de empresa debe solucionarse.
Nada, Oscar, sigue saliendo el error... ;-(
Atentamente
Juan Carlos
He conseguido pasar a la nueva base de datos.
Te digo lo que he hecho por si te sirve.
1-COPIA DE SEGURIDAD
2-Borré la carpeta mariaserver C:\SYSME\mariaserver
3-Reinstalé v5.36
4- Fui a ``Transferir datos`` puerto 5306 ... una vez realizado el traspaso(seguimos trabajando con el puerto 4306), fui a la carpeta C:\SYSME\mariaserver\data\sysmehotel y miré cual era el ultimo archivo que tenia copiado en mi caso ``salon.ibd´´, de ahí no pasaba en todas las veces que habia intentado el traspaso.(mira a ver si a ti te pasan todos los archivos o cual es el ultimo en que se queda colgado. El ultimo debería de ser zreport.ibd)
5- Borrar tabla que da error y volver a crearla, en Sysme SISTEMA/MANTENIMIENTO- Consola DB, en mi caso Salon ibd:
-ejecute estos scripts de 1 en 1, el primero da error, es normal
Código:
drop table salon_elemento;
create table salon_elemento (id INT NOT NULL AUTO_INCREMENT,id_salon char(2) not null,tipo char(2) not null,izq int(3) default 0,top int(3) default 0,width int(4) default 100, height int(4) default 100, primary key (id)) engine = innodb;6- volví a realizar la transferencia de datos DB y todo OK, asigne el puerto 5306, reinicio y sin errores (por fin)
Lo más probable es que valga hacerlo desde el paso 4, pero así lo hice yo y funciona.
Suerte

